Summary

Any parade on a Winston-Salem street used for vehicular traffic needs a city permit, applied for at least 96 hours ahead through the Office of Business Inclusion and Advancement.

No such parade shall be held or conducted unless a permit is first obtained from the office of business inclusion and advancement. All persons participating in any parade without such permit shall be guilty of a violation of this section. ... Such application shall be made at least 96 hours before holding the parade. A response to the application shall be provided to the applicant within 48 hours of receipt of the application by the office of business inclusion and advancement.

Full Breakdown

City code bars parades on public ways used for vehicular parking or moving traffic unless a permit is obtained first. Applicants must file at least 96 hours before the event, giving the purpose, time, place, route, contact person, and any animals involved; the city must respond within 48 hours. The police chief sets the time and route, and can deny or revoke a permit for unpaid property damage, a scheduling conflict, or a rule violation, with denial not based on the parade's message. Funeral processions are not considered parades.

Violations & Fines

Holding or joining a parade without a permit, or violating permit conditions, is a class 3 misdemeanor under G.S. 14-4, punishable by a fine up to $500.00.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do I need a permit to hold a parade in Winston-Salem?
Yes. Any parade on a public street used for vehicular traffic requires a permit from the Office of Business Inclusion and Advancement, filed at least 96 hours ahead.
What happens if I parade without a permit?
Participating in an unpermitted parade is a class 3 misdemeanor under G.S. 14-4, with a fine of up to $500.00.
Does a street closure require anything beyond the parade permit?
Yes. If any street will be closed to vehicular traffic, a separate special event permit under Sec. 74-284 is also required.
